CVE-2004-1409 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. Multiple cross-site scripting vulnerabilities in Image Gallery Web Application 0.9.10 all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ML.. EPSS estimates a 1.04%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
Description
Multiple cross-site scripting vulnerabilities in Image Gallery Web Application 0.9.10 allow remote attackers to inject arbitrary web script or HTML.
